{"id":220,"date":"2006-01-09T03:09:12","date_gmt":"2006-01-09T01:09:12","guid":{"rendered":"56617201"},"modified":"2006-12-28T03:32:46","modified_gmt":"2006-12-28T11:32:46","slug":"linformatica_nella_giungla","status":"publish","type":"post","link":"http:\/\/scaloni.it\/popinga\/linformatica_nella_giungla\/","title":{"rendered":"L&#8217;informatica nella giungla"},"content":{"rendered":"<p><a title=\"Il blog di Antonio\" href=\"http:\/\/www.simplicissimus.it\/2006\/01\/827_colpi_per_u.html\" target=\"_self\">Antonio Tombolini<\/a> ha richiamato alla mente un mio tarlo: la complessit\u00e0 delle leggi italiane. Grazie anche a Domenico Murrone, Antonio denuncia gli 827 (ottocentoventisette) rimandi di legge contenuti nell&#8217;ultima legge finanziaria.<\/p>\n<blockquote><p>Sapete cosa sono i rimandi di legge? Sono quelle norme in cui invece di dire <em>&#8220;Si fa cos\u00ec e cos\u00e0&#8221;<\/em> si dice <em>&#8220;Con riferimento a quanto previsto all&#8217;art. X della legge Y del 1942, ma con l&#8217;eccezione delle fattispecie previste dall&#8217;art. Z, comma 2, quinquies della legge N del 1974, si dispone che l&#8217;art. ecc. ecc.&#8221;<\/em>. Bene, Mimmo, che lavora all&#8217;<a href=\"http:\/\/www.aduc.it\/\">ADUC<\/a>, si \u00e8 messo l\u00ec con la santa pazienza, e ha <a title=\"Lievito Riformatore: I mille rimandi della finanziaria producono il non diritto\" href=\"http:\/\/www.lievitoriformatore.org\/2006\/01\/i_mille_rimandi.html\">contato uno per uno<\/a> tutti i rimandi contenuti nella legge finanziaria. 827. Ottocentoventisette. E osiamo ancora definirci <em>stato di diritto<\/em><\/p><\/blockquote>\n<p>I rimandi di legge sono difficili da seguire per una persona, ma potrebbe farlo con facilt\u00e0 qualsiasi computer, se tali rimandi fossero adeguatamente strutturati e formalizzati.<\/p>\n<p><!--more-->Chi sviluppa software ha familiarit\u00e0 con il concetto di &#8220;<em>patch<\/em>&#8220;. Una <em>patch<\/em> non \u00e8 altro che la descrizione delle differenze tra due documenti testuali, indicante quali parole sostituiscono quali altre parole, con esattezza e univocit\u00e0. Ecco: basterebbe che il legislatore producesse leggi come i programmatori sviluppano software (bachi a parte!!!). Credo proprio che l&#8217;attuale generazione di giovani, ed in particolare i programmatori, siano anche dei buoni legislatori, perch\u00e9 sono abituati a formalizzare i concetti, descrivere la realt\u00e0, governare la complessit\u00e0. L&#8217;informatica li obbliga a fare questo.<\/p>\n<p>Ho letto recentemente la <a title=\"Il testo integrale della nuova legge\" href=\"http:\/\/www.cittadinolex.kataweb.it\/article_view.jsp?idArt=30964&#038;idCat=54\" target=\"_self\">nuova legge elettorale<\/a> e mi sono accorto che, in gran parte, si limita a descrivere le differenze con la vecchia legge. In termini informatici si tratta di una &#8220;<em>patch<\/em>&#8221; (pezza, in italiano). La produzione del risultato finale, ovvero della legge realmente vigente, \u00e8 il prodotto dell&#8217;applicazione di questa <em>patch <\/em>alla vecchia legge. Ad esempio potremmo dire che la vecchia legge elettorale era alla versione 1.0, e la <em>patch<\/em>, approvata recentemente dal Parlamento, ha implicitamente prodotto la versione 1.1 della legge elettorale. Tuttavia lo sforzo di applicare la <em>patch <\/em>alla versione 1.0, dunque di produrre il risultato finale che \u00e8 la legge vigente (versione 1.1), \u00e8 lasciato al cittadino, in realt\u00e0 al suo avvocato, e non al legislatore.<br \/>\nIl cittadino \u00e8 tenuto quindi a districarsi tra i rimandi di legge, spesso numerosi e complicati, e questo lo scoraggia, lo allontana dal diritto, o al pi\u00f9 lo obbliga a servirsi di avvocati.<\/p>\n<p>Mi chiedo se sia possibile obbligare il legislatore a pubblicare, oltre che le modifiche (<em>patch<\/em>), anche il risultato finale delle modifiche (la versione <em>corrente <\/em>delle leggi vigenti), limitando il pi\u00f9 possibile i rimandi di legge ed evitando al cittadino inutili sforzi.<\/p>\n<p>Mi chiedo se sia possibile lasciare che siano soltanto le versioni pi\u00f9 recenti delle leggi a dover essere rispettate e conosciute, e che invece le leggi &#8220;<em>patch<\/em>&#8220;, in cui ci siano differenze tra leggi oppure complicati rimandi, semplicemente non abbiano valore legale.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Antonio Tombolini ha richiamato alla mente un mio tarlo: la complessit\u00e0 delle leggi italiane. Grazie anche a Domenico Murrone, Antonio denuncia gli 827 (ottocentoventisette) rimandi di legge contenuti nell&#8217;ultima legge finanziaria. Sapete cosa sono i rimandi di legge? Sono quelle norme in cui invece di dire &#8220;Si fa cos\u00ec e cos\u00e0&#8221; si dice &#8220;Con riferimento &hellip; <a href=\"http:\/\/scaloni.it\/popinga\/linformatica_nella_giungla\/\" class=\"more-link\">Leggi tutto<span class=\"screen-reader-text\"> &#8220;L&#8217;informatica nella giungla&#8221;<\/span><\/a><\/p>\n","protected":false},"author":32,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[32],"tags":[343,287,88],"_links":{"self":[{"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/posts\/220"}],"collection":[{"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/users\/32"}],"replies":[{"embeddable":true,"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/comments?post=220"}],"version-history":[{"count":0,"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/posts\/220\/revisions"}],"wp:attachment":[{"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/media?parent=220"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/categories?post=220"},{"taxonomy":"post_tag","embeddable":true,"href":"http:\/\/scaloni.it\/popinga\/wp-json\/wp\/v2\/tags?post=220"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}